Roofing Tiles
There are a wide range of roof materials available in the market today. Contemporary roofing designs are a combination of standard elements and modern-day innovation.
Roofing tiles are frequently ignored when constructing a brand-new home or making major renovations on existing roofs. It is essential to pick the finest roof tile that would best match your home. Roof tiles come in lots of ranges-- whether slate, shingle or shake, you are sure to find a roof tile to enhance the appearance and feel that you want your house to exhibit.
Plastic roof tiles are getting more popular because of its substantial benefits over standard roofing tile materials such as wood, ceramic, or slate. The light-weight quality, low cost, toughness makes it more attractive to homeowners, home builders and designers.
Clay roofing tiles are readily available in a wide range of colors and in glazed and matte finish that does not fade out quickly. Clays are environmentally friendly and essentially maintenance totally free. These tiles can last up to several decades and can even be recycled.
If you choose wooden roofing tiles, cedar would be the ideal option. It provides a homey, nation feel to homes and can last from 15 to 40 years. There is likewise a need to frequently monitor your roofings for cracked or damaged shingles, specifically after an extreme storm.
Concrete tiles must be top on your list if you desire a fire resistant roofing. These roof tiles are long lasting and affordable. The added weight of the concrete material needs structural reinforcements.

Flat Roofs
Flat roofing systems are a terrific way to keep a structure safe from water. Understanding exactly what to do with a flat roof will guarantee you have a working roof system that will last a very long time.

Flat roofing systems aren't as glamorous and/or popular as its more recent equivalents, such as copper, tile, or slate roofs. They are just as crucial and require even more attention. In order to avoid discarding money on short-term repair work, you ought to understand precisely how flat roofing system systems are designed, the numerous kinds of flat roofs that are readily available, and the significance of routine inspection and maintenance.
A flat roof system works by supplying a waterproof membrane over a building. It consists of several layers of hydrophobic materials that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is generally put in between roof memb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, converge with the membrane and the other structure parts to avoid water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and gutters by the roofing's slight pitch.
There are four most common types of flat roofing system systems. Listed in order of increasing durability and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, multiple-ply or built-up,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roofing that is applied over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ofings.
Utilized because the 1890s, asphalt roll roof usually cons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ated organic or fiberglass base felts that are used over roof fel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and usually covered with a granular mineral surface. The joints are usually covered over with a roofing compound.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the most recent kind of roof product. It is often utilized to change multiple-ply roofing systems. 10 to 12 year service warranties are common, however appropriate installation is crucial and maintenance is still needed.
Built-up or multiple-ply roofing, likewise called BUR, is made from over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and surfaced with a granular roof ballast, tile, or sheet pavers that are used to secure the underlying materials from the weather condition. BURs are created to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the materials used.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a covering of asphalt or coal tar. Given that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es inspecting and keeping the seams of the roofing difficult.
Lastly, flat-seamed roofings have actually been used because the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last numerous decades depending on the quality of the product, maintenance, and direct exposure to the elements.
Galvanized metal does require routine painting in order to prevent corrosion and split seams require to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can become pitted and pinholed from acid raid and generally requires repl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less-steel are favored as long-lasting flat roofings.
